Uyghur Songwriter Sentenced to Three Years for His Rap Lyrics and Books in His Possession
Yashar, also known as Yaxia'er Xiaohelaiti (亚夏尔·肖合拉提) is a 27-year-old Uyghur songwriter and rap artist who was residing in Chengdu, Sichuan Province, when he was detained on August 11, 2023. Authorities charged him with “promoting extremism” and “illegally possessing extremist materials” reportedly for his music, which he published on the Internet, and his possession of Uyghur-language books. It appears he is being punished solely for exercising his right to explore his own culture and to freely express his views.
There are also concerns that his health may deteriorate in prison. He suffers from bronchitis and requires regular medication, and it is unknown whether he is receiving the medical attention he requires.
